It's not hard to figure out who they played.

The article said they lost an A side qualifier to the team. Looking at the spiel, the team Mary-Anne is complaining about is Team Harrison, who won the event.

Several items/accusations are raised in the article. I'll only mention one:

"They switched brushes depending on whether it was a hit, draw, in-turn or outturn, using different pad coverings for different shots. The manipulation was very deliberate and well planned."

Here is something where I definitely feel rules and directions can be put into place now. Why not have a rule indicating that players cannot exchange brushes/brush heads during a game? A player could have a designated brush for sweeping, and a designated brush for throwing (often but not always the same)

I can see 3 legitimate reasons for a change in the game.

1.) Your pad feels wet, and you want a dry one
2.) Ice conditions change and you would like to switch from Pad to Hair, or vice-versa.
3.) You broom breaks/tears/ etc.

I'm sure an easy rule could come up with this that would allow for these two changes, but not the change for every shot. Something like "Players will be permitted to change their sweeping broom at the middle of the game (4th or 5th end break), or at any point if a mechanical failure occurs"
